This engraving by Adriaen Collaert, dated 1582, serves as the title page for a series of designs for jewellery. The composition features two elaborate pendants suspended from ribbons, each depicting a mythological figure riding a sea monster. On the left, Apollo sits atop a creature, while Venus occupies the right. Below these figures, Neptune stands centrally, holding his trident, positioned above a cartouche containing the Latin title: BVLLARVM INAVRIVM ETC. ARCHETYPI ARTIFICIOSI.
Collaert, a member of a prominent family of engravers in Antwerp, produced this work during a period when the demand for pattern books was high among goldsmiths and jewellers. The print demonstrates the technical precision characteristic of Flemish engraving in the late sixteenth century. The figures are rendered with fine lines, capturing the musculature and movement of the deities, while the sea monsters exhibit a blend of naturalistic detail and fantastical design. The surrounding scrollwork and decorative elements reflect the Mannerist aesthetic, which favoured complex, imaginative forms over classical restraint.
As a design source, this print provided artisans with templates for creating wearable objects. The inclusion of pearls and gemstones in the visual design suggests the opulence expected in Renaissance jewellery. The work is not merely a decorative image, but a functional document of the period's material culture. The clear, structured layout allows the viewer to appreciate both the individual mythological narratives and the overall balance of the ornamental frame. This print remains a valuable record of how classical motifs were adapted for the decorative arts in the Low Countries, showing the intersection between fine art printmaking and the craft of the goldsmith.
